Pak Won First Test Against West Indies

Kingston, Pakistan cricket team won the first test match by 7 wickets, which was played in Jamaica. Pakistani cricket team showed tremendous performance in the match and it won the test match easily and with the convincing margin. West Indian team was failed to make big scored in the first and second innings. The initial players of West Indian side were failed in both the innings and the middle order batsmen struggled to some extent to make good score and save the match.

West Indies played first and it made 286 runs in the first innings in which Chase made 63 runs, Jason Holder 57 runs not out and Dowrich made 56 runs. In the first inning, Muhammad Amir of Pakistan took six wickets and he did not allow West Indian players to play freely and made good score. Pakistan responded well and it made 407 runs with the help of 99 runs not out of Misbah Ul Haq and 72 runs made by Babar Ahmed, 58 runs of Younis Khan and 54 runs made by Sarfaraz Ahmed.

When West Indies started its second innings, all of the team was bowled out at 152 runs in which 49 runs of Powell were included. Yasir Shah took six wickets while Muhammad Abbas took two wickets in the second innings. Pakistan got the target of 32 runs to win the first test match against West Indies. Pakistan won the test match by 7 wickets and it completed the score for loss of three wickets. Yasir Shah was declared man of the match during first test match.
